#4fc573 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4fc573 is composed of 31% red, 77.3% green and 45.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 59.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 41.6%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 138.3 degrees, a saturation of 50.4% and a lightness of 54.1%. #4fc573 color hex could be obtained by blending #9effe6 with #008b00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

● #4fc573 color description : Moderate cyan - lime green.
#4fc573 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4fc573 has RGB values of R:79, G:197, B:115 and CMYK values of C:0.6, M:0, Y:0.42, K:0.23. Its decimal value is 5227891.
